Sarah works with intaglio printmaking mainly using collagraph and drypoint printing. Her work is an observational combination of memories, Landscapes, and the everyday things and conversations that catch her attention.
She’s also a little obsessed with the weather and the way it makes you feel alive when you’re out in it on your way back to that cosy house that often features in her prints.
She loves exploring the possibilities that collagraph printmaking has to offer. The texture and atmosphere you can create with them, the effects and tonal depth.
The inking up process has to be repeated by hand for each print which is why each prints can vary a little making each print unique and original which she feels is all part of their charm.

Sarah creates dreamy whimsical oil paintings from partly-imagined places and landscapes taken from her life experiences and within her home in the Peak District. Drawing you into the landscape evoking feelings of space and calm.
She currently has a fascination with starry skies and is attempting to capture the constellations of a 12 month period with her series of 12 stargazers paintings where each month and constellation is captured with a different stargazer/stargazers.
